About WILD SOCKEYE SALMON
WILD SOCKEYE SALMON is a moderate-calorie food with 142 calories per 100-gram serving. Its primary macronutrient source is protein, providing 21.2g of protein, 0g of carbohydrates, and 5.3g of fat. This food belongs to the Frozen Fish & Seafood category.
Dietary Information
WILD SOCKEYE SALMON is considered low-carb and keto-friendly, high-protein, making it a suitable choice for various dietary plans.
Calorie Breakdown
At 142 calories per 100 grams, WILD SOCKEYE SALMON gets 60% of its calories from protein, 0% from carbohydrates, and 34% from fat. This is moderate, similar to many lean proteins and whole grains.
